UNSW launches solar panel recycling research initiative

The University of New South Wales (UNSW) has launched a major national research effort aimed at tackling one of the clean energy sector’s fastest-growing challenges: what to do with solar panels at the end of their life.

The Australian Research Council (ARC) Hub for Photovoltaic Solar Panel Recycling and Sustainability was officially opened at UNSW yesterday, marking Australia’s first dedicated initiative focused on building a circular solar economy.

The Hub is supported by a $5 million grant from the ARC’s Industrial Transformation Research program and brings together researchers, industry and policymakers to address the looming wave of solar panel waste.

UNSW Deputy Vice-Chancellor Research and Enterprise, Professor Bronwyn Fox, said the initiative reflects the university’s focus on solving urgent global challenges through collaboration and innovation.

“Photovoltaic waste in Australia is predicted to reach 100,000 tonnes annually by 2030,” said Professor Fox.

“As we accelerate towards a net-zero future, we must ensure the technologies enabling that transition are themselves sustainable.

“This Hub brings together world-leading Australian engineers, scientists, policy makers and industry to transform end-of-life solar panels from an emerging waste challenge into a valuable resource, helping build a circular economy and strengthening Australia’s clean energy leadership.”

The urgency is underscored by Australia’s rapid adoption of solar energy, with more than 3.5 million installations nationwide.

Many of these systems are expected to reach end-of-life within the next decade, creating both an environmental risk and an economic opportunity.

Hub Director Professor Yansong Shen, from UNSW’s School of Chemical Engineering, said the focus is on recovering valuable materials and preventing panels from ending up in landfill.

“End-of-life solar panels contain many valuable materials like glass, silicon, silver and copper,” said Professor Shen.

“Our goal is to move these panels away from landfill and towards recycling in a circular economy where materials are recovered and reused.”

Research efforts are already underway, including developing advanced methods to extract high-value materials, improving technologies to separate panel components more efficiently, and redesigning panels so they are easier to recycle from the outset.

The Hub will also work to strengthen policy frameworks and improve the entire solar value chain, from production through to disposal and reuse.

“We want to help build a robust recycling industry in Australia that creates jobs, supports new supply chains and improves our sustainable energy security,” said Professor Yansong.

“We will know we’ve achieved our objectives when solar panel waste is no longer seen as a problem, but as part of a sustainable system.”

Assistant Minister for Immigration and Assistant Minister for Foreign Affairs and Trade Matt Thistlethwaite, who officially opened the Hub, highlighted Australia’s unique position as both a solar technology leader and one of the world’s sunniest countries.

“The stakes are real. If we get this right, there will be less landfill, new domestic supply chains for current materials, a more resilient energy sector, and perhaps most importantly, for students and early career researchers, new industries and new jobs that probably don’t exist yet,” said Thistlethwaite.
